What guests said about Halifax:

Scored out of 10, guest rating 10

Such an amazing history, with the fort, historic buildings,...

Such an amazing history, with the fort, historic buildings, working waterfront and location. The Art Museum had interesting displays of local and indigenous art. The Maritime Museum had excellent displays, models and a section on the Titanic. The waterfront was miles long with walking areas, shops, and restaurants. I was able to walk to things in the downtown in 15 - 20 minutes.

Loved visiting Halifax!

Loved visiting Halifax! The city is entirely walkable, there are hills though! Lots of public parks and art displays, street vendors and buskers, eateries galore! and tons of shopping. The Maritime Museum was wonderful! There's lots of live music in the pubs. Take the short ferry ride to Dartmouth for an inexpensive boat ride and a chance to see the cityscape from the water. Dartmouth has a lot going on too.

So many places to visit, the waterfront, museums, the...

So many places to visit, the waterfront, museums, the Citadel, the public gardens, etc. Many different types of restaurants, and a variety of $$. Traffic was was "interesting" with all the construction in many locations, fortunately Halifax Transit solved my transportation needs. 😊 The Maritime Museum was amazing, as was the Halifax Art Gallery. I signed up for a bike tour with I Heart Bikes, located on the waterfront. That was fun, and covered a lot of territory I wouldn't have seen otherwise. My last meal in Halifax was at the Waterfront Warehouse, great service and a delicious meal too. Although I didn't do it this trip, last year I went out with Atlantic Shark Expeditions to hang out in a cage underwater on the back of boat, looking for, yes, sharks! That was an amazing experience! Highly recommend that. And we did see sharks! So cool!
